Across The Line (In The Zone #2) by Kate Willougby


What it’s about

Calder Griffin needs to get back in shape. Sidelined last season by a knee injury, he's determined to return to the San Diego Barracudas and play the best hockey of his career. This might even be the year he gets out of his talented older brother's shadow.
For months, Becca Chen has poured her energy into Cups, the restaurant she owns, desperate to prove to her parents that she can succeed in the career of herchoice, not theirs. But after she spends a five-hour plane ride flirting with charming, magic-on-the-ice Calder, she tells herself she needs a fling.
Becca and Calder can't keep their hands off each other, but they know the relationship can't last. They live on opposite coasts, and they're both too devoted to their careers. All they have to do is prevent their feelings from crossing the line from lust to love…

Steffi’s Review

4.5 stars!
On The Surface made me an instant fan of Kate Willoughby’s, but Across The Line pushed her to the top of my favourites list.
Across The Surface is Calder Griffin’s story, one of Tim’s teammates. When Calder visits his mother back home in Ithaca, New York, he meets Becca Chen on the plane, not knowing that they went to school together. Becca’s memories of Calder are not the best, especially because he used to tease her constantly in school, but Calder is trying his hardest to make up for his childhood mistakes.
Similar to the first book in the series, Kate Willoughby does not solely focus on the falling in love stage of a relationship. We accompany Calder and Becca through the excitement of falling in love, mastering a long distance relationship and the ups and downs that come up with any couple.
What I love most about Kate Willoughby’s characters is their realistic depiction. While there is mild drama included in the storyline to keep it interesting, Calder and Becca have real emotions, are reasonable, rational characters that are easily relatable and give readers the feeling they are hearing the story of how their best friends fell in love.
Across The Zone has everything that makes my romantic heart go pitter patter. It has funny banter, sexual tension, a beautiful, hunky professional athlete with a devastating smile, a funky, independent heroine with serious trust issues, a lot of humour and a beautiful love story.
I can’t wait for the next book in this series. As long as Kate Willoughby keeps writing, I will keep reading her wonderful books. Another great read from this talented author!
